2009-05-12 8 views

Respuesta

24

Por defecto, la ubicación de los archivos temporales de Internet (Internet Explorer) es

C: \ Documents and Settings \ nombre de usuario \ Configuración local \ Temporary Internet archivos

Para Win2000 y Windows XP

c: \ WINDOWS \ archivos temporales de Internet

para Win95, Win98, Windows ME

IE 7 caché:

% USERPROFILE% \ AppData \ Local \ Microsoft \ Windows \ Temporary Internet Files \ Low

Windows Vista y 7

% USERPROFILE% \ AppData \ Local \ Microsoft \ Windows \ Archivos temporales de Internet

de Windows 8

% USERPROFILE% \ AppData \ Local \ Microsoft \ Windows \ INetCache

de Windows 10

% localappdata% \ Microsoft \ Windows \ INetCache \ IE

Algo de información vino de THIS página

9

La ubicación de la carpeta Temporary Internet Files depende de la versión de Windows y si está o no se está utilizando perfiles de usuario.

  • Si tiene Windows Vista, a continuación, los archivos temporales de Internet se encuentran en estos lugares (Tenga en cuenta que en su PC que puede haber en alguna unidad distinta de C):

    C: \ Users [nombre de usuario] \ AppData \ local \ Microsoft \ Windows \ Temporary Internet Files \ C: \ Users [nombre de usuario] \ AppData \ local \ Microsoft \ Windows \ archivos temporales de Internet \ Low \

    tenga en cuenta que tendrá cambiar La configuración de Windows Explorer para mostrar todo tipo de archivos (incluidos los archivos del sistema protegido) para acceder a estas carpetas.

  • Si tiene Windows XP o Windows 2000, a continuación, los archivos temporales de Internet se encuentran en esta ubicación (tenga en cuenta que en su PC que puede haber en alguna unidad distinta de C):

    C : \ Documents and Settings [nombre de usuario] \ Configuración local \ archivos temporales de Internet \

    Si sólo tiene una cuenta de usuario, a continuación, sustituya [nombre de usuario] con el administrador para obtener la ruta de la carpeta Temporary Internet Files.

  • Si tiene Windows Me, Windows 98, Windows NT o Windows 95, entonces index.dat archivos se encuentran en estos lugares:

    C: \ Windows \ Archivos temporales de Internet \
    C: \ Windows \ Profiles [nombre de usuario] \ archivos temporales de Internet \

    Tenga en cuenta que en su computadora, el directorio de Windows puede no ser C:\Windows, sino algún otro directorio. Si no tiene un directorio Profiles en su directorio Windows, no se preocupe —, esto significa que no está utilizando perfiles de usuario.

11

Si usted quiere encontrar la carpeta de una manera independiente de la plataforma, se debe consultar la clave de registro:

H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\User Shell Folders\Cache 
0

Si está utilizando Dot.Net entonces el código que necesita es

Environment.GetFolderPath (Environment.SpecialFolder.InternetCache)

Haga clic en mi nombre si desea que el código elimine estos archivos más los archivos temporales de FireFox y el objeto compartido de Flash/Flash Cookies

2

No sé la respuesta para XP, pero para este último:

%USERPROFILE%\AppData\Local\Microsoft\Windows\Temporary Internet Files\Low y %USERPROFILE%\AppData\Local\Microsoft\Windows\Temporary Internet Files\Content.IE5 - estos son lugares de memoria caché. Otros mencionaron %USERPROFILE%\AppData\Local\Microsoft\Windows\Temporary Internet Files pero esto no es un caché en este directorio, solo hay un reflejo de los archivos que están almacenados en otro lugar.

Pero puede enum %USERPROFILE%\AppData\Local\Microsoft\Windows\Temporary Internet Files y obtener todos los archivos que necesita, pero debe estar frustrado porque el archivo walker no detecta todo lo que muestra el explorador.

Además, si usa enlaces que di, puede necesitar ExpandEnvironmentStrings de WinAPI.

0

Si se ha movido también pueden (en IE 11, y estoy bastante seguro de que esto se traduce de nuevo a al menos 10):

  • Herramientas - Opciones de Internet
  • en Historial de exploración clic ajustes
  • en Ubicación actual que muestra el nombre del directorio

Nota: el botón Ver archivos se abrirá una ventana de Windows Explorer allí.

Por ejemplo, la mía muestra C: \ Archivos de BrowserCache \ IE \ Temporary Internet

0

¿Está buscando una API de Windows?

Simplemente use la función SHGetFolderPath con la bandera CSIDL_INTERNET_CACHE o SHGetKnownFolderPath con la bandera FOLDERID_InternetCache para obtener la ubicación exacta. De esta forma, no tiene que preocuparse por el sistema operativo. La primera función funciona en Windows XP. El último funciona en Windows Vista +.

1

En Serven ventanas y 8 y más adelante en esta ubicación puede encontrar IE caché

C: \ Users \ nombre de usuario \ AppData \ Local \ Microsoft \ Windows \ INetCache